Typical low-high price ranges for propane boiler installation can vary based on project scope and regional factors. The following provides an overview of common cost estimates to assist in comparison and planning.

$3,500 - $7,000: Basic residential installation

$7,000 - $15,000: Larger or high-efficiency systems

Project Type Typical Range
Standard Residential $3,500 - $7,000
High-Efficiency System $6,000 - $12,000
Replacement of Existing Boiler $4,000 - $8,000
New Construction $5,000 - $15,000
Additional Components (e.g., piping, vents) $1,000 - $3,000
System Upgrade or Expansion $8,000 - $15,000

What Affects the Cost of Propane Boiler Installation

Several factors can influence the overall expense of installing a propane boiler. Understanding these elements can help in comparing options and estimating project costs.

  • Materials and Equipment: The type and quality of the boiler, pipes, valves, and other components selected impact the total cost.
  • Size and Scope of the System: Larger or more complex systems that cover extensive areas or require additional features tend to increase costs.
  • Labor Complexity: The difficulty of installation, including existing infrastructure or modifications needed, can affect labor expenses.
  • Permitting and Regulations: Compliance with local codes may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all project cost.
  • Additional Services or Extras: Features such as system upgrades, safety devices, or auxiliary components may contribute to higher expenses.
Cost by size or scope for Propane Boiler Installation
Scope/Size Typical Range
Small system (up to 100,000 BTU) $3,000 - $5,000
Medium system (100,000 - 200,000 BTU) $5,000 - $8,000
Large system (200,000 - 300,000 BTU) $8,000 - $12,000
Whole-house installation $10,000 - $15,000
Additional labor or modifications $1,000 - $3,000

This table provides a general overview of typical costs associated with propane boiler installation based on scope and size.
